Acme United (ACU) Reports Q2 EPS of $0.75, Reaffirms Guidance

July 25, 2017 9:04 AM EDT

Acme United (NYSE: ACU) reported Q2 EPS of $0.75, versus $0.91 reported last year. Revenue for the quarter came in at $38.8 million, versus $41 million reported last year.

Chairman and CEO Walter C. Johnsen commented, “Although our sales in the second quarter were below last year’s, we see a strong second half of 2017 and a robust full year. Online sales of our back to school products have grown substantially, and the different timing of shipments appears to have shifted revenues from the second quarter of 2017 to the third quarter. We also had a large promotion during the second quarter of last year that did not repeat, but we have promotions scheduled for later this year that we expect to more than compensate for this differential.

“Accordingly, we are reaffirming the Company’s guidance for 2017 of $137 million in revenues, $6.7 million net income, and $1.76 earnings per share.”
